Toledo Basketball Player Dies

Featured Replies

TOLEDO, Ohio (AP) - Toledo center Haris Charalambous died Monday after collapsing during conditioning practice.

 

After Charalambous collapsed, trainers performed CPR on him until paramedics arrived. He was taken to a hospital where he was pronounced dead, university spokesman Lawrence Burns said.

The cause of death was not immediately known.

 

"This has been a shock to our entire athletic program and university," Burns said.

 

The 21-year-old Charalambous, of Manchester, England, was expected to be a backup center this season.

 

He played 23 games last season, averaging less than a point per game.
